HELP ME! MY POOP IS TURNING GREEN!
We all poop!. Our poop comes in a variety of colors, textures, and sizes, ranging from soft made poop to hard pellets!. Our poop also comes in a variety of colors, telling us about our intestinal health (and sometimes what we ate the day before)!. What if your poop is green, though, bright green!? Is your poop supposed to be green!? Is green poop any cause for concern!? Let's find out!.
So where does green poop come from!?
There are mainly two causes for having a green bowel movement, your diet and fast evacuation!. Eating foods that are green (such as vegetables) will make your feces a mossy green, and eating lots of lollipops or Jell-O will make it a brighter, vivid green!. Eating foods rich in iron is another cause!. The more you eat, the more greener your poop will be! If you're really uneasy about your green feces, see a doctor - he will most likely tell you the culprit is your diet!.
Another reason is fast evacuation!. Your poop is naturally green inside your body and turns into a dark brown color after going through your entire system, but if the system rushed, it won't have time to morph into its usual brown color!. There are many reasons for fast evacuation, including use of laxatives, diarrhea, and food poisoning, but shouldn't be any cause for worry!. If you continually have green feces accompanied by diarrhea though, see a doctor!. This may be a sign of a growing problem!.
My baby's poop is green! Is this normal too!?
Perhaps!. Here are some of the reasons why your baby's defecation may be that color:
- Iron-fortified formula!. If you feed your baby formula, the iron in it may be the cause!. Eating lots of iron is also the cause for green poop in adults!.
- Dairy sensitivity!. If you breast-feed your baby, the dairy in your diet may be upsetting the baby's stomach!. Try eliminating dairy from your own diet to stop this problem!.
- No reason at all!. Sometimes babies just have green poop!
Babies generally poop all colors of the rainbow, but consult your doctor if you have any concerns!.
